UDAAP Compliance Execution

Unfair, Deceptive, or Abusive Acts or Practices

UDAAP prohibitions require financial institutions to avoid unfair, deceptive, or abusive practices. Canarie helps you execute UDAAP compliance through automated workflows for product reviews, complaint analysis, and risk monitoring.

Key Requirements

1
Product and service design review
2
Marketing and advertising review
3
Complaint monitoring and analysis
4
Third-party vendor oversight
5
Training on UDAAP standards
6
Risk assessment and monitoring

Non-Compliance Risks

Restitution to harmed consumers
Civil money penalties up to $1M per day
Disgorgement of profits
Injunctive relief
